Rapunzel’s tower in the Magic Kingdom at Walt Disney World

Rapunzel’s tower from the movie Tangled stands in Fantasyland at Walt Disney World’s Magic Kingdom, as the clouds behind it match the tower’s colors.

I know that Frozen gets all of the love these days, but I actually prefer Tangled over Frozen. Not by much, but I do like it a little better. Just my opinion and you are certainly entitled to your own opinion, too. And it has been interesting to me that they included this little Tangled area in the Magic Kingdom, but not as an attraction. Just as a restroom location. A very well-done restroom location, of course, but still, just restrooms with some interesting scenery.
